Webpack 4 - First Steps

Use Webpack to bundle and automate a lot of regular JavaScript workflow task and become a powerful JS developer!
4.57 (35 reviews)
Udemy
platform
English
language
Web Development
category
instructor
Webpack 4 - First Steps
244
students
2 hours
content
Apr 2019
last update
$49.99
regular price

Why take this course?

🚀 Webpack 4 - First Steps: Master the Art of JavaScript Bundling! 🎓

Are you ready to transform your JavaScript workflow and elevate your development skills to new heights? Webpack 4 is here to revolutionize the way you handle your projects! Dive into the world of modular bundlers and emerge as a powerful JavaScript developer. With Webpack, you can automate tedious tasks, streamline your processes, and focus on writing quality code.

📚 Course Instructor: Mehul Mohan 🏆


Course Overview:

Webpack is an indispensable tool for modern JavaScript development. It's more than a simple bundler; it's a versatile solution that can handle a multitude of tasks, including but not limited to:

  • Automating CSS prefixing 🎨
  • Optimizing your JavaScript and CSS bundles 🛠️
  • Compiling TypeScript (*.ts) and Sass (*.scss) into browser compatible code ☕️

What You'll Learn:

🔥 Hands-On Experience:

  • Setting up Webpack for your project.
  • Configuring and customizing your Webpack environment.
  • Mastering the core concepts of Webpack, including loaders and plugins.

🌍 Real-World Application:

  • Understanding how to use Webpack in a real project scenario.
  • Learning best practices for code organization, optimization, and performance enhancement.

🔧 Configuration & Optimization:

  • Exploring different types of configurations and what each one does.
  • Fine-tuning your build process for faster load times and better user experience.

Course Breakdown:

  • Introduction to Webpack 4

    • What is Webpack?
    • Why use Webpack?
    • Basic concepts and terminology.
  • Getting Started with Webpack

    • Setting up your development environment.
    • Your first Webpack configuration file.
    • Running a build and understanding the output.
  • Diving Deeper: Enhancing Your Workflow

    • Loaders and plugins explained.
    • Code splitting and lazy loading techniques.
    • Source maps for debugging.
  • Advanced Configuration & Optimization

    • Code optimization for production builds.
    • Tree shaking and eliminating unused code.
    • DevServer for a development server with hot module replacement (HMR).
  • Building a Project from Scratch

    • Step-by-step project setup using Webpack.
    • Implementing TypeScript and Sass in your project.
    • Deployment considerations.

Who Is This Course For?

  • Beginner to intermediate JavaScript developers looking to enhance their workflow.
  • Developers transitioning from traditional build tools to modern module bundlers.
  • Anyone interested in learning best practices for structuring and optimizing JavaScript applications.

Join us on this journey to harness the full potential of Webpack 4 and take your JavaScript development skills to the next level! 🌟

Loading charts...

2301794
udemy ID
01/04/2019
course created date
24/11/2019
course indexed date
Bot
course submited by